Transaction 50e8a0375fda6a11fa790b1f27ffc6dfb55f8988a9057d64d3eb0f2fdf85a4a3

2 Input
1 Outputs
  • 50e8a0375fda6a11fa790b1f27ffc6dfb55f8988a9057d64d3eb0f2fdf85a4a3:0
  • value  555968720
    address  3PKabQa4kyTi93zavX6kDkPzFNhMsewdpY